Lot Title: Four Morgan silver dollars certified MS-66 by PCGS (three CAC)
Lot Number: 337
Description: Captain Jack Collection. Very-gem examples, according to PCGS, comprise this quartet. They might be quickly described as follows: 1896 (CAC, semi-prooflike obverse against a normally brilliant reverse, and cotton-white overall), 1899-O (CAC "rattler", astonishing luster and a very good strike, with just enough ticks to determine the grade), 1900-O (CAC, borderline perfect strike and a very clean cheek, but a delicate pin scratch right of the portrait), and 1904-O (a little hazy but fairly well struck and booming luster). Four coin lot.
